摘要
Elemental doping has been widely employed to manipulate the electrical and thermal transport properties of thermoelectric materials, without considering the influence to mechanical properties. In skutterudites, electronegative S-dopants have been found to reduce the lattice thermal conductivity. However, the effect of the covalent S-Sb bond on the mechanical properties of CoSb3 skutterudites remains unexplored. Compressive strength, in particular, exhibits a significant reduction in S-doped skutterudites, measuring only 249 MPa, representing a nearly 50% decrease compared to binary skutterudites. Additionally, there is a noticeable drop in the elastic, bulk and shear modulus. With molecular dynamics calculations, the shear strength of S-doped skutterudites also follows a sharp drop at a small ultimate strain. The evolutions of atomic configurations reveal that the lattice strain induced by S-dopants softens the Sb-Sb bond, ultimately leading to structure collapse under low shear stress conditions. These findings underscore the necessity for a comprehensive approach to elemental doping in thermoelectric community.
